Autograph Letter Signed: "Sincerely / Ken Perrone". Irregularly cut 11x7. In Part:
“In enjoyed your letter and your memory of my former Bapst + Brewer teams. Ron
Soucie was one of the great ones. He is now a doctor in Bangor and doing very
well.” Ron Soucie (ca. 1949-2003) was a baseball player for Perrone's baseball
teams at John Bapst High School in Bangor, Maine. He was a left-handed pitcher
who pitched back-to-back no-hitters for Bapst at one time. Ken Perrone is
known throughout the New England region for his coaching prowess in both
baseball and football. A two-time Maine All-State second baseman (1957,
1959), Perrone coached 60 seasons of baseball and 37 seasons of football at
high schools and colleges in Maine and Massachusetts. He was named Coach
of the Year 16 times, Perrone has led his teams to 13 ECAC and two NCAA
tournament bids. The head baseball coach for Salem State University from
1983-2012, Perrone also coached frosh football at Lawrence (Maine) High
School (1959), Frosh baseball at the University of Maine (1960-1967) and both
baseball and football at Dixfield High School (1960-1961), John the Baptist
High School (1961-1967) and Brewer High School (1967-1973). Across both
sports, Perrone's teams amassed 1,413 wins, 49 conference championships, 6
state high school titles, and 5 state college titles. He was inducted into the
Maine Sports Hall of Fame in 2009 and the Salem State University Athletic
Hall of Fame in 2012. In 1994, Perrone defied the superintendent's orders to
not coach the Salem High school football team during a teacher's strike. This
incident was chronicled in No Backing Down(2014), a novel written by Sean
Stelatto, Perrone's star quarterback of that undefeated championship season.
